Fire-Grilled Vegetables

INGREDIENTS

1 large green bell pepper, seeded and sliced

1 large red bell pepper, seeded and sliced

1 large yellow bell pepper, seeded and sliced

1 medium yellow squash, cut into ¼-inch slices

1 medium zucchini, cut in to ¼-inch slices

freshly ground black pepper

¼ cup low-fat Italian dressing

1 tablespoon balsamic vinegar

1 tablespoon fresh basil, finely chopped, or 1 teaspoon dried basil


INSTRUCTIONS 
  1. Combine the peppers, yellow squash and zucchini in a bowl. Sprinkle with freshly ground pepper and mix gently
  2. Whisk the Italian dressing, balsamic vinegar and basil in a bowl. Pour over the vegetables, tossing to coat
  3. In a grill-safe vegetable pan, grill
  4.  the vegetables over medium-hot coals for 10 to 12 minutes or until the desired degree of crispness
